Addnew recordset vb script download

Koding visual basic 6 untuk simpan, edit, cari dan hapus. Im trying to learn whether that is similar to a datatable, a dataset, a dataadapter, or a combination of these. Add a new record, populate the fields and then update. When the user clicks on this button, access will create a new record and. Nov 02, 2018 if you need to use update, delete etc queries think of dynamic or static cursor. If you need assistance with your code, or you are looking for a vba programmer to hire feel free to contact me. Thanks for the replies but again these are example for a grid, the only example i can see is the following. This example uses the addnew method to create a new record with the specified name. Vbscriptfrom ado recordset to array solutions experts.

This article uses a small application written using vbscript, ado 2. Can you advise how i can delete from a recordset using this ado. Koding visual basic 6 untuk simpan, edit, cari dan hapus pada database mengunakan data control, adodc dan adodb. They only operate on one row at a time so to access the data returned by the database we must move the cursor next or previous, first or last. Addnew rsfirstname txtfirst rslastname txtlast rshire today rssalary. This is the basic syntax of the addnew method recordset. Eof properties to true, and the current record position is undefined.

Dao recordset add code example with values selected the following dao. Seek instead of findfirst, but it cannot be used with attached tables. Fieldlist is either a single name or an array of names or ordinal positions of the fields in the new record the values argument is either a single value or an array of values for. This is how to synthesize a recordset for the addnew sample above. Your form should have the same labels, textboxes, and buttons. A quick way to test this is to attempt to move past the last record of a recordset with records and look at the eof and bof properties. Addnew to create a new record, set all the nonidentity field values, call. Developer stephan onisick shows us how to create a standalonecustom recordset and use its organizational ability to perform logical tasks with data without connecting to a database. On the click event of this button, you could place vba code to create a new record. Create a recordset from a table or query in the current database.

I have three ms access tables with autonumber set in all of them members,address and phone. When you openrecordset on a local table, it defaults to a table type dbopentable. In this example, weve created a button called command1. Use addnew method from recordset and two arrays to add a new row. Oct 03, 20 looping through a recordset robert austin october 3, 20. Recordset in vbscript set myconn createobjectadodb. Apr 16, 2018 by opening the recordset off the command. Im working with a problem where i couldnt find a better way insert a recordset to sql table. If you need a recordset object with more functionality, first create a recordset object with the desired property settings, then use the recordset objects open method to execute the query and return the desired cursor type. If you need to use update, delete etc queries think of dynamic or static cursor. By opening the recordset object without a connection or command object, and passing an valid connect string to the second argument of the recordset. In the addnew function im getting an exception saying recordset is readonly. Updating, adding and deleting records in a recordset access. The freevbcode site provides free visual basic code, examples, snippets, and articles on a variety of other topics as well.

Use find to locate the file c and place it in the directory you plan to use. There are different types of dao recordset, with different methods. Recordset pass the connection string as the first argument to the open method cn. When you openrecordset on a query or attached table, access defaults to a dynaset type dbopendynaset. Addnew method example vbscript this example uses the addnew method to create a new record with the specified name. Demonstration script that updates sound card information for a computer named webserver.

Solved how to insert a recordset into sql table codeproject. A recordset object consist of records and columns fields. So the basic vba procedure to create an adodb recordset. In ado, this object is the most important and the one used most often to manipulate data from a database. In this chapter, you will explore the vast world of the recordset object. Cut and paste the following code to notepad or another text editor, and save it as addnewvbs. The ado recordset object is used to hold a set of records from a database table. Recordsets act like a cursor or a ruler underneath a row of data. The addnew method creates a new record for an updateable recordset object. Source code for translating an edi x12 850 in access vb. Open groupindex, oconn, adopendynamic, adlockoptimistic the transactionsetindex table stores information of the transaction sets set orstransactionset new adodb. Nov 19, 2012 access 2016 creating forms new record button how to add delete design and modify a form in ms duration.

Microsoft further disclaims all implied warranties. Update a record in a recordset vbscript scripting techniques. Updating, adding and deleting records in a recordset robert austin october 3, 20. Is there an error in this script that will not allow to work. The code below opens a recordset taken from a table in the current database. Use addnew method from recordset and two arrays to add a new. In this blog post we will be showing you how to update, add and delete records in a recordset. You can, however, write vbscript code to sense the bof and eof properties. Lets start out by taking a look at a script that creates a simple disconnected recordset and then deletes a record from that recordset. I want to put the values of every column in a diferent array.

The actual code used in its entirety plus the sample database can be download here. Adding records using addnew sql server microsoft docs. Open im usually using a helper function createrecordset as seen this answer. It is working fine for now but it is not a good solution when the recordset size expands future. Koding visual basic 6 untuk simpan, edit, cari dan hapus pada. If the fieldlist parameter is an array, then values must also be an array. The standalone recordset is saved in xml format, and the.

After weve created and populated our recordset we then use the save method to save the data to an xml file. Addnew fieldlist, values values the optional values parameter is a single value or an array of values for the fields that you want to populate in the new record. This is not really an ace question, its a programming question in the ace context, so im posting here instead of in the ace area. If it helps, the fields in my recordset are the same name and in the same order as the fields in the existing table named. How can i delete a record from a disconnected recordset. Asp add new record and get id wrox programmer forums. This sample script is not supported by cruto or microsoft under any support program or service.

This example uses the addnew method to create a new record with the. Openrecordsetname, type, options, lockedit key expression a variable that represents a recordset object. Fieldlist is either a single name or an array of names or ordinal positions of the fields in the new record the values argument is either a single. Koding visual basic 6 untuk simpan, edit, cari dan hapus pada database mengunakan data control, adodc dan adodb berikut adalah contoh penulisan code vb6 untuk simpan, cari, ubah dan hapus data dengan menggunakan data control, adodc, dan adodb. Adodb connection 5 automation 1 cuite automation 2 framework design 1 manual testing 2 qtp automation testing 21 qtp descriptive programming 1 qtp web service 1 selenium 5 vb script 31. Using connection as new sqlconnectionconnectionstring dim command as new sqlcommandquerystring, connection. Addnew method example vbscript sql server microsoft docs. Jul 18, 2006 hi im new to and i like the idea of being able to use my existing ado knowledge while im in the process of moving to ado. What is the vba to insert records from a recordset into a. When using an adodb recordset with an sql back end in vb6, i always use the same means to capture the identity value of a newly added record. Oct 20, 2009 this is not really an ace question, its a vb. This is the starting place for both dao and ado recordset methods.

Oct 11, 2006 lets start out by taking a look at a script that creates a simple disconnected recordset and then deletes a record from that recordset. The standalone recordset is saved in xml format, and the file can be updated with new data simply by reopening as a recordset and using normal recordset methods. In vb6 to add a new record in a recorset, you can use the addnew method, then set each columns value, then call the update method. Ado connection, command, recordset, and parameter object. Append anotherfieldname, adinteger, adfldisnullable rs. In this blog post we will be demonstrating how to loop through a recordset. The sample script is provided as is without warranty of any kind. Append somefieldname, advarchar, adfldisnullable rs. After you update the recordset and before you close it set a variable to the value of the id. If you call addnew while editing the current record or while adding a new record, ado calls the update method to save any changes and then creates the new record. The recordset builder makes it very easy to create code to add, read or update data in your ms access database using dao or ado.

Updating, adding and deleting records in a recordset. Creates a new record for an updatable recordset object. After you call this method, the new record will be the current record. Oct 03, 20 updating, adding and deleting records in a recordset robert austin october 3, 20. The only thing i didnt see in the library is a delete function. This brings us to the end of our discussion on vbscript. I saw in previous posts that this problem is caused when there is no primary key, but, my table does not have a primary key and i dont want to set one. Use the following example in an active server page asp. This tutorial continues where the first tutorial, a basic ado. Ive tried the following, but, of course, it doesnt work. Access 2016 creating forms new record button how to add delete design and modify a form in ms duration. This information is also available as a pdf download.

This allows you to navigate a set of records or rows in a table. Further, values must have the exact same number of members and be in the same order as fieldlist. Thus, anyone here can help me to do something like one time insert into table. Examples of dao and ado recordsets poynor mis 333k. Recordset to array, recordset to array, download c. Access 20 access 2016 this is the basic syntax of the addnew method. Using an ado standalonecustom recordset in vbscript. Use the addnew method to create and add a new record in the recordset object. Both of them have their own pros and cons but works well when modification is required in recordset. Start by creating another form, just like you did in part 1. Use addnew method from recordset and two arrays to add a.

You can still add new data to this empty recordset object if the cursor type. Open transactionsetindex, oconn, adopendynamic, adlockoptimistic the pomaster table stores information of. In almost all circumstances an sql query will perform faster than a recordset object. Addnew method example vbscript this example uses the addnew method to create a new record with the specified name use the following example in an active server page asp.

Vbscriptfrom ado recordset to array solutions experts exchange. This is the snippet ado connection, command, recordset, and parameter object example on freevbcode. The behavior of the addnew method depends on the updating mode of the recordset object and whether you pass the fieldlist and values arguments. Well explain how this sample script works, then show you a modified version that will prove that it really does delete a record from the disconnected recordset. Addnew method example vb sql server microsoft docs. Addnew method is a function used for adding records to a recordset.

1265 161 957 75 416 817 1320 1463 212 328 396 53 1390 952 417 442 755 53 1319 767 674 791 606 1368 1007 259 340 78 1464 1229 721 1133 969 242 791 957 731 1112 1028 881 1271